Last Sunday night, I was late collecting the eggs and I discovered this wound on one of our Speckled Sussex's back:
This pic was taken after we Blu-Kote'd it. Her Preen Gland is totally gone! It looks pretty much the same now, but drier. I spray it every day with Vetericyn, made her a saddle, and just replaced my homemade saddle with a Hen Saver I ordered. When I went out to swap saddles, I found a Light Brahma like this:
I'm not sure how to treat this! I sprayed her with Vetericyn and my parents are heading out to get a cage for her ASAP. Will she be able to heal from this?? Should we Blu-Kote it, or would that harm more than help?
Our whole flock of 12 are 11 months old. They were on Flock Raiser, but it was getting really hard to find a decent mill date, so after looking into it, I switched them just shy of 2 weeks ago to a 1:10 mixture of Ultra Kibble and Country Spirit Scratch, because it seemed more natural and more shelf stable. We are wondering could the feed change have caused this? Both times I found injuries it was because I watched one of our Wyandotts pecking at it, and I saw her go after another chicken when I was checking out the Brahma. Could she just have turned mean all of the sudden? Or do these look like some other kind of predator is getting into the run and coop??
